WHAT IS LONG TERM CARE?

Long-term care is something that most people may not think they need, or might think is covered by health insurance or Medicare. The fact is, if you live to be 65, there's a 70% chance you'll eventually need some kind of long-term care. But aging isn't the only reason to plan for long-term care – it's there for you if a chronic illness or disabling injury prevents you from living on your own or properly caring for yourself, no matter how old you are.

 

Important factors in deciding this coverage is right for you:

 

  • You want to be able to get quality care quickly.
    If something happens, a long-term care plan helps you have the funds ready when you need them. 

 

  • You want the freedom to either stay at home, or get care at a good facility.
    Whatever choice you make, having a long-term care plan in place helps you afford it. 

 

  • You want to protect your nest egg.
    Planning for long-term care can help prevent losing a lifetime of savings. 

 

  • You want to be able to leave an inheritance.
    Long-term care planning helps keep your legacy intact for your family, friends, or charity.
